How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Uphams Corner Jones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Uphams Corner Jones Hill Studio Apartments | $2,465 | $868 | $5,000 |
| Uphams Corner Jones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,978 | $750 | $8,934 |
| Uphams Corner Jones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,722 | $1,301 | $10,000+ |
| Uphams Corner Jones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,330 | $890 | $8,500 |
| Uphams Corner Jones Hill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,298 | $1,500 | $8,900 |
| Uphams Corner Jones Hill 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,863 | $1,250 | $10,000+ |
| Uphams Corner Jones Hill 6 Bedroom Apartments | $8,496 | $5,400 | $10,000+ |
